Output 64a287acd166f2652723ebb85451a913b718324aeb7c5c0e59427211b60d83b6:1

value
987394
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 302c9267dfbf4b49c6edd83404963059425af734 OP_EQUALVERIFY OP_CHECKSIG
address
15Piq7paHaSZD4aj3RXUPd9i2uAJA84TGH
transaction
64a287acd166f2652723ebb85451a913b718324aeb7c5c0e59427211b60d83b6
spent
true